Materials and Preparation
- Yarn: Polyester-acrylic blend (soft & stretchy)
- Hook: 4 mm crochet hook
Foundation:
- Start with a foundation half double crochet chain (even number of stitches)
- Length should wrap around your high waist or hip area
Pattern Instructions
Joining the Ends
- Ensure the chain isn’t twisted
- Slip stitch into the first half double crochet to join
Row 2: Crossed Double Crochet
- Chain 2, skip one stitch, place a double crochet in the next stitch
- Go back to the skipped stitch and do a double crochet (crossing the stitches)
- Repeat around
For Row 3: Double Crochet
- Chain 2, turn
- Double crochet into each stitch around
- Slip stitch to join
Row 4: Crab Stitch (Reverse Single Crochet)
- Chain 1 (do not turn)
- Work into the front loops only
- Reverse single crochet: Insert hook into front loop, grab yarn, pull under and through, yarn over, pull through both loops
- Repeat around, slip stitch to finish
Row 1 Repeat
- Chain 2, flip work to the back
- Double crochet into the back loops
Continue Pattern Repeat
- Repeat Rows 2-4 until ready to increase for the hip width
Increasing for Hip Width
- Place stitch markers where increases will go
- Increase during double crochet rows by placing two double crochets in marked stitches
Continue the Body of the Skirt
- Add increases until the skirt comfortably fits around your hips
- Continue working even until the desired length is reached
- End with a crab stitch row
Vertical Post Stitch Detailing
- Double crochet to where a front post is desired
- Skip the crab stitch row and find the corresponding double crochet stitch
- Place hook behind the double crochet post, pull up a loop, and complete a double crochet
- Repeat as spaced as desired
Stacking Post Stitches
- Chain 2, turn
- Work back post double crochet until reaching the first front post stitch
- Place hook behind the front post, pull up a loop, and complete a double crochet
- Repeat around
Adding Ruffles
- Chain 2, turn
- Work 2 half double crochets in the first stitch, then 3 half double crochets in every stitch around
- Slip stitch to finish
Finishing Touches (Optional)
- Add a string of pearl beads
- Attach an elastic waistband for a more secure fit
Final Steps
- Weave in all loose ends
- Once the repeating rows and increases are mastered, the skirt builds up quickly
